Verdict

The Boola Bee is undoubtedly the form horse and that often counts for plenty, although you'd be foolish to rush in and take a short price about her given the prevailing underfoot conditions. The resurgence of the Rose Dobbin yard (obliterated by an unidentifiable virus last season) has been one of the most pleasing stories of the new jumps season, and she seeks to do a 'Jonniesofa' with the returning mudlark Smuggler's Stash. However, in a race which fails to capture the imagination as a betting heat, a few shekels are thrust in the direction of the nicely weighted SQUARE VIVIANI in the hope of an overdue return to form.
